Provincial Highways of Gilgit-Baltistan

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The Provincial Highways of Gilgit-Baltistan consists of all public highways maintained by Gilgit-Baltistan, Pakistan. The under the Planning & Development Department maintains over 715 kilometres (444 mi) of roadways organised into various classifications which crisscross the province and provide access to major population centers.[1] These are not to be confused with national highways which are federal roads maintained by the Government of Pakistan and the National Highway Authority.
